Padmashree Dr. D.Y. Patil University Vs DCIT (ITAT Mumbai) ITAT Mumbai held that documents seized from employees cannot be considered as having any evidentiary value and cannot be considered to have trustworthiness, since no other corroborative material was brought on record to support the veracity of the same. Hence, documents seized from employees cannot be relied upon for denying exemption u/s 11. Facts- The assessee is a charitable trust.
